2005: FNC Adds Talent, CNN Loses It
As I reviewed twelve months of TVNewser blogging this week, something became very clear: As CNN said goodbye to its talent this year, FNC added new hosts and analysts to its payroll. Bill Hemmer is only the most prominent example, and the trend is undeniable:
FNC's gains: > Dec. 16: Bob Novak > Nov. 29: Tiki Barber > Sept. 6: Dr. Manny Alvarez > Sept. 5: Laura Ingle > July 19: Bill Hemmer > June 20: Marvin Kalb > June 15: Wesley Clark > June 9: Gretchen Carlson > Mar. 9: Julie Banderas > Feb. 15: Martin Frost Kimberly Guilfoyle Newsom was rumored to be on the way to CNN, but in December she joined FNC. CNN's losses: > Nov. 2: Aaron Brown > Sept. 12: Walter Rodgers > Aug. 1: Ken and Daria Dolan > June 25: The Capital Gang > June 22: Maria Hinojosa > June 6: Bill Hemmer > June 3: Judy Woodruff > Mar. 28: Charlayne Hunter-Gault > Mar. 12: Myron Kandel > Jan. 5: Tucker Carlson ...And I'm sure I'm forgetting someone...
